Synthesis of Novel T-type Polyurethanes Containing 2,5-Dioxynitrostilbenyl Group as a NLO Chromophore and Their Properties

摘要

2,5~Di-(2'-hydroxyethoxy)-4'-nitrostillbene (2) was prepared and condensed with 2,4-toluenediisocyanate, 3,3'-dimethoxy-4,4'-biphenylenediisocyanste and 1,6-hexamethyleneddiisocyanate to yield novel T-type polyurethanes 3-5 containing the NLO-chromophre 2,5-dioxynitrostilbenul group, which constitules a part of the polymer backbone. Polymers 3-5 were soluble in common organic solvents such as acetone and DMSO. Polymers 3-5 showed a thermal stability up to 280 deg C in TGA thermograms will T_g of 79-159 deg C in DSC thermo-grams. The SHG coefficients (d_(33)) of poled polymer films were around 5.4 X 10~(-9) esu, and they exhibited greater thermal stabilities of dipole alignments even at 10 deg C higher than T_g due, to the partial main chain character of the polymer structure.
